> Hi Rizzo,
>
> Did you check the aws-advanced-jdbc-wrapper,
> https://github.com/aws/aws-advanced-jdbc-wrapper? It provides a bunch of
> examples, including things like "Using the AWS IAM Authentication Plugin
> with DataSource", as well as support for HikariCP, c3p0, Spring.
> Unfortunately, I could find Quarkus was mentioned explicitly. I'd recommend
> giving it a try first. If the Quarkus datasource really limits the
> integration. We could think of using other data source libs, like HikariCP,
> DBCP, etc.
